Margin pressure will impact UK banks over the coming months while Europe and the US enjoy vibrant financial sectors. That is the view of Richard Moore, a director at Singer & Friedlander Investment Management, who says he has not liked UK banks for several months. Moore is worried about the ongoing potential for margin pressure on the sector. He adds HSBC's recent announcement it would be re-pricing its rates for existing customers as well as new mortgage customers was an example of the kind of competition that will come to bear in the UK banking sector.
